This question is incomplete. Here is the complete question:

All of the following are parallel in structure with “crying over the loss of my boyfriend” except __________.

A) I felt so bad yesterday afternoon

B) texting all of my girl friends

C) eating all the ice cream in the freezer

D) listening to my collection of sad music

Answer:

The correct answer is option A) I felt so bad yesterday afternoon.

Explanation:

If you pay attention, all the options, including the example, contain verbs ending in<em> ing. </em>

Option A does not have the same structure, therefore that is the option that does not fit with the rest.

Words ending in <em>ing </em>can be the following: gerunds, verbal nouns, present participles. In the case of the example we have the ending <em>ing</em> used as a gerund, where the verb is used as if it were a noun.

Given this information we can say that the correct answer is option A.
